I have never flown with my own kids and since 9/11 I wasn't sure if the "rules" have changed.

Can you still take your umbrella stroller on the airplane with you as you are walking on? Or do you have to check it with the rest of your bags before you actually enter the airport?

I'm not sure if I saw correctly but I was think I saw people just leave it at the door of the plane as they were boarding. Then it was returned to the door area when they landed so that they could have full use of it at inside the airport going to/from plane to the resturants, bag pick up, etc.

When we went in 2003 we were able to take it right up to the door of the plane. They I guess stow it under the plane and when we got off we had to wait for 5 or 10 mins. while the brought all of the strollers up.
 
Yes, this is called gate checking. You'll need to obtain a gate check tag at the gate counter before boarding (or some smaller commuter flights tag strollers as you board). You can take it right to the door of the aircraft, then fold it and leave it there and it'll be stowed along with other gate checked items. When you land, it will be returned to you outside the aircraft's door (whether that is in a jetway or on the tarmac for smaller planes).
 

Works like a charm. The super nice Independence Air folks at MCO even unfolded our stroller and had it ready to roll (it was so nice not having to juggle an infant and a carry-on while unfolding it). You will have to collapse it and send it through the security screening equipment (which can be quite entertaining if you travel with the Hummer-sized travel systems).

You can gate check anything you like. If you want to avoid baggage claim (and you would otherwise wrestle it down the aisle and cram it into bin), you suitcases could be gate checked. Anything gate checked will be the first items off-loaded (then transferred bags and then the final destination bags).
